Ajax是一种用于在Web页面上进行异步通信的技术,它可以在不刷新整个页面的情况下,通过与服务器进行数据交换来更新部分页面内容。在一个字符串响应中包含多个文件名的情况下,可以通过以下方式处理:
- 解析字符串响应:首先,需要将字符串响应解析为可操作的数据结构,例如JSON格式。可以使用JavaScript中的内置函数
JSON.parse()
将字符串转换为JSON对象。 - 提取文件名:根据字符串响应的结构,可以使用JavaScript中的字符串处理函数(如
split()
、substring()
等)来提取文件名。具体的提取方法取决于字符串响应的格式和规则。 - 处理文件名:一旦提取到文件名,可以根据具体需求进行进一步处理。例如,可以将文件名显示在页面的特定位置,或者将文件名作为参数发送到服务器进行进一步处理。
在云计算领域,腾讯云提供了一系列与Ajax相关的产品和服务,包括:
- 腾讯云COS(对象存储):腾讯云对象存储(COS)是一种高可用、高可靠、强安全的云存储服务,可用于存储和管理大规模的非结构化数据,包括文件、图片、音视频等。可以将Ajax请求中的文件名存储在腾讯云COS中,并通过腾讯云COS的API进行管理和访问。
- 腾讯云API网关:腾讯云API网关是一种全托管的API服务,可用于构建和管理具有高性能和高可用性的API。可以使用腾讯云API网关来处理Ajax请求,并在响应中包含多个文件名。
- 腾讯云CDN(内容分发网络):腾讯云CDN是一种全球分布式的加速网络,可将静态和动态内容分发到全球各地,提供更快的访问速度和更好的用户体验。可以使用腾讯云CDN来加速Ajax请求的响应,包括多个文件名的响应。
请注意,以上提到的腾讯云产品仅作为示例,其他云计算品牌商也提供类似的产品和服务。